This Friday night, the shortlists for several honors were announced, and the Egyptian once more made the Ballon d'Or 30-man list. Even though he only came in seventh place for the 2021 award, he was the only Liverpool player to receive a nomination the previous year.
He is joined by some of his Liverpool teammates this year. Diaz has received his first-ever nomination for the award, while Alexander-Arnold has been selected for a second time. Nunez and Fabinho, have also been nominated for the first time, while Van Dijk receives his second nod.

Karim Benzema of Real Madrid, who won the Champions League, La Liga, UEFA Nations League, and Supercopa de Espaa last year, is the favorite this year. Sadio Mane, a former Red, is also one of the top contenders after winning the Africa Cup of Nations, helping Senegal qualify for the World Cup, and helping Liverpool get to the Champions League final.
After only winning the award last year, Paris Saint-Germain forward Lionel Messi is not nominated for the first time since 2005. The Argentine international now owns the record for the most Ballon d'Or victories (7), and Cristiano Ronaldo is his closest rival (5).
Alisson Becker is one of the candidates for the Yachine Trophy, which is given by France Football to the best goalkeeper, in 2022. In honor of Soviet Union shot-blocker Lev Yashin, the prize was established in 2019. Three years ago, Alisson beat off Ter Stegen and Ederson to become the first player to ever receive the honor.
